Objects of Art Shows produces both in-person and virtual events. Both venues offer material ranging from contemporary to historic. Collectively, the shows include fashion, jewelry, furniture and books, tribal, folk and American Indian art, works on paper and canvas, and three-dimensional pieces in wood, ceramic and bronze. The range is vast and the selection is discerning.

Kim Martindale and John Morris, with decades of experience producing historically significant shows in the art and music realm, have created a unique collection showcasing the most renowned art dealers in the West's most celebrated cities for art—Santa Fe and San Francisco.

Shows include the San Francisco Tribal and Textile Art Show, offering an exciting mix of the best tribal art from around the world; Objects of Art Santa Fe, showcasing an eclectic blend of contemporary, historic and antique material; the American Indian Art Show San Francisco and the American Indian Art Show Santa Fe | 100+ Years of Indigenous Masters, featuring the finest American Indian art.
